  13. Sad Sack

    Starter gets stuck

    No mention of a flywheel inspection. Pull the torque convertor cover off and using a flywheel tool look for sections on the flywheel that are "mooned out" and it will also let you know if it's locked up, try avoiding the crank bolt to turn the engine over and is the torque strap still attached?
